From 3a8d9e98ecd0d835af4c1f4393ef1ee1c5dc8e5f Mon Sep 17 00:00:00 2001 From: Andreas Sagen Aspaas Date: Wed, 13 Sep 2023 12:59:39 +0200 Subject: [PATCH] Enable secure logs --- naiserator-dev.yaml | 4 +++- naiserator-prod.yaml | 4 +++- src/main/kotlin/no/nav/syfo/services/RuleService.kt | 3 ++- 3 files changed, 8 insertions(+), 3 deletions(-) diff --git a/naiserator-dev.yaml b/naiserator-dev.yaml index 298e15de..28d387fc 100644 --- a/naiserator-dev.yaml +++ b/naiserator-dev.yaml @@ -58,6 +58,8 @@ spec: - host: smgcp-proxy.dev-fss-pub.nais.io kafka: pool: nav-dev + secureLogs: + enabled: true env: - name: HELSENETT_SCOPE value: api://dev-fss.teamsykmelding.syfohelsenettproxy/.default @@ -74,4 +76,4 @@ spec: - name: LEGE_SUSPENSJON_PROXY_ENDPOINT_URL value: https://smgcp-proxy.dev-fss-pub.nais.io - name: LEGE_SUSPENSJON_PROXY_SCOPE - value: api://dev-fss.teamsykmelding.smgcp-proxy/.default \ No newline at end of file + value: api://dev-fss.teamsykmelding.smgcp-proxy/.default diff --git a/naiserator-prod.yaml b/naiserator-prod.yaml index dbb25f73..aa22834b 100644 --- a/naiserator-prod.yaml +++ b/naiserator-prod.yaml @@ -57,6 +57,8 @@ spec: - host: smgcp-proxy.prod-fss-pub.nais.io kafka: pool: nav-prod + secureLogs: + enabled: true env: - name: HELSENETT_SCOPE value: api://prod-fss.teamsykmelding.syfohelsenettproxy/.default @@ -73,4 +75,4 @@ spec: - name: LEGE_SUSPENSJON_PROXY_ENDPOINT_URL value: https://smgcp-proxy.prod-fss-pub.nais.io - name: LEGE_SUSPENSJON_PROXY_SCOPE - value: api://prod-fss.teamsykmelding.smgcp-proxy/.default \ No newline at end of file + value: api://prod-fss.teamsykmelding.smgcp-proxy/.default diff --git a/src/main/kotlin/no/nav/syfo/services/RuleService.kt b/src/main/kotlin/no/nav/syfo/services/RuleService.kt index 975ee6de..307f1f9d 100644 --- a/src/main/kotlin/no/nav/syfo/services/RuleService.kt +++ b/src/main/kotlin/no/nav/syfo/services/RuleService.kt @@ -19,6 +19,7 @@ import no.nav.syfo.model.RuleInfo import no.nav.syfo.model.RuleMetadata import no.nav.syfo.model.Status import no.nav.syfo.model.ValidationResult +import no.nav.syfo.objectMapper import no.nav.syfo.pdl.service.PdlPersonService import no.nav.syfo.rules.common.RuleResult import no.nav.syfo.rules.dsl.TreeOutput @@ -163,7 +164,7 @@ class RuleService( .inc() if (validationResult.status != Status.OK) { - secureLog.info("RuleResult for ${receivedSykmelding.sykmelding.id}: $result") + secureLog.info("RuleResult for ${receivedSykmelding.sykmelding.id}: ${objectMapper.writeValueAsString(result)}") } return validationResult